A Requirements Breakdown Structure (RBS) is a hierarchical tool designed to systematically organize and categorize all project requirements into structured, manageable segments. It acts as a central reference point throughout the project lifecycle, from early planning and stakeholder engagement to quality control and project closure.

Critical Success Factors (CSFs) are the essential elements, activities, or conditions that must be executed effectively for a project or organization to achieve its mission and strategic goals. They serve as a blueprint that helps project teams and business leaders prioritize focus areas, allocate resources, and evaluate progress.

McKinsey 7S Model: A Practical Guide for Strategy Projects The McKinsey 7S Model is a strategic framework developed by McKinsey & Company to help organizations assess and align their internal structure and processes for maximum effectiveness. Structure The organizational hierarchy, roles, and reporting relationships.

Lets face itmost people dont look forward to long weekly project meetings. When done right, innovation project progress meetings can be brief, focused, and genuinely useful. The key is shifting the focus: rather than reporting work, team members should come prepared to share risks, roadblocks, or decisions they need help with.
